Free Spins Promotions and How They Work
Free spins are a staple at Dracula Casino, appearing both as part of the welcome package and as standalone weekly promotions. These spins are usually tied to specific slot games, such as “Blood Suckers” or “Vampire’s Kiss,” aligning with the casino’s dark theme. Players can expect to receive between 10 and 50 free spins, depending on the promotion.
- Free spins are often credited automatically after a qualifying deposit.
- Winnings from free spins are typically subject to wagering requirements.
- Some promotions require a bonus code to be entered during deposit.
- Maximum cashout limits may apply to free spin winnings.
Understanding how free spins work is essential to maximising their value. For example, if you win £10 from 20 free spins, you may need to wager that amount 35 times before withdrawing. This means you would need to place £350 in bets to convert the bonus into real cash. Players should always read the fine print to avoid unpleasant surprises.

Wagering Requirements and Terms Explained
Wagering requirements are the most critical aspect of any bonus offer, and Dracula Casino is no exception. Most bonuses come with a wagering requirement of 35x to 40x the bonus amount, which is standard for the industry. For example, a £100 bonus would require £3,500 in total bets before any winnings can be withdrawn.
It is important to note that not all games contribute equally to wagering requirements. Slots usually contribute 100%, while table games like blackjack and roulette may contribute only 10% or 20%. This means players who prefer table games will need to wager significantly more to meet the requirements. Additionally, some games are entirely excluded from bonus play, so checking the terms is essential.
| Game Type | Contribution Percentage |
|---|---|
| Slots | 100% |
| Table games | 10% |
| Video poker | 20% |
| Live dealer games | 5% |
Another key term is the maximum bet allowed while playing with bonus funds. Dracula Casino typically caps bets at £5 per spin or hand, preventing players from using high-risk strategies to clear requirements quickly. Violating this rule can result in the forfeiture of both the bonus and any associated winnings.
